智能合约的优势与风险:如何通过区块链保障合同执行?

随着区块链技术的迅猛发展,智能合约逐渐成为现代商业和法律领域的热门话题。智能合约是一种基于区块链技术的自动化协议,它能够在满足特定条件时自动执行合同条款。本文将探讨智能合约的优势与风险,并分析如何通过区块链技术保障合同的执行。 #智能合约的优势 1. 自动化与效率:智能合约通过预设的代码自动执行合同条款,减少了人为干预和错误。这种自动化不仅提高了效率,还降低了执行成本。 2. 透明与不可篡改:区块链的去中心化和不可篡改性确保了智能合约的透明性和安全性。所有交易记录都公开可查,防止了合同条款被篡改或删除的可能。 3. 降低信任成本:传统合同需要依赖第三方中介(如律师或公证人)来确保合同的执行,而智能合约通过代码自动执行,减少了对第三方的依赖,从而降低了信任成本。 4. 全球化与无国界:智能合约可以在全球范围内执行,不受地域限制。这为跨国交易和国际合作提供了便利。 #智能合约的风险 1. 代码漏洞与安全性:智能合约的执行完全依赖于代码的正确性。一旦代码存在漏洞,可能导致合同无法按预期执行,甚至引发资金损失。 2. 法律与监管不确定性:智能合约的法律地位和监管框架尚未完全明确,不同国家和地区的法律规定可能存在差异。这增加了智能合约在实际应用中的法律风险。 3. 不可逆性:智能合约一旦部署并执行,通常无法撤销或修改。这意味着如果合同条款设计不当,可能会导致不可逆的后果。 4. 技术门槛:智能合约的设计和部署需要专业的技术知识,这对普通用户来说可能存在一定的门槛。 #如何通过区块链保障合同执行 1. 代码审计与测试:在部署智能合约之前,进行严格的代码审计和测试,确保代码的安全性和正确性。可以借助专业的第三方审计机构来进行代码审查。 2. 法律合规性:在设计智能合约时,充分考虑相关法律法规,确保合同条款符合法律要求。可以咨询法律专家,确保智能合约的合法性。 3. 多重签名与权限控制:通过多重签名和权限控制机制,增加智能合约的安全性。只有在满足特定条件时,合同才能执行,从而防止单点故障和恶意操作。 4. 持续监控与更新:智能合约部署后,持续监控其运行情况,及时发现并修复潜在问题。根据需要进行合约的更新和升级,确保其长期稳定运行。 智能合约作为区块链技术的重要应用,具有显著的优势,但也伴随着一定的风险。通过严格的代码审计、法律合规性设计、多重签名与权限控制以及持续监控与更新,可以有效保障智能合约的安全性和可靠性。未来,随着技术的发展和法律框架的完善,智能合约有望在更多领域得到广泛应用,推动社会的数字化转型。

© 版权声明
THE END
喜欢就支持一下吧
点赞5 分享
评论 抢沙发
头像
欢迎您留下宝贵的见解!
提交
头像

昵称

取消
昵称表情

    暂无评论内容